Features


2500 ANSI lumens
Native Resolution of 1024 x 768 Pixels
A Contrast Ratio of 450:1
Comes with its own 1:1.2 zoom lens
The PLC-XU75 offers excellent flexibility via a pair of D-Sub 15 input terminals
The PLC-XU75 projector features BLACK BOARD MODE
Standard with Built in Speaker
Variable audio out on the PLC-XU75 allows the user to control the audio level right from the projector



Specifications
Product Description SANYO PLC-XU75 XGA Projector
Dimensions (WxDxH) 33.5 X 23.9 X 7.9 cm
Weight 3.1 kg
Power Consumption 245 Watt
Audio Output Speaker(s) - integrated
Device Type LCD projector
Max Resolution 1024 x 768
Input Device Remote control
Sound Output Mode Mono 1 Watt
Built-in Devices Speaker
Image Brightness 2500 ANSI lumens
Image Contrast Ratio 400:1
Bulb type UHP 200 Watt
Bulb life cycle 3000 Hour(s)
Native Aspect Ratio 4:3
